DIPLOMA WORK
"Espíritu Huichol"
« Espíritu Huichol » was my final apprenticeship project to obtain my Interactive Media Designer diploma (CFC).

I invented a fictional traveling exhibition named « Espíritu Huichol », organized by the famous Mexican museum « Museo Soumaya ». 
The objective of this project was to promote the « Huichol » handcraft and culture around Europe, and raise funds to build schools in the « Huichol » communities that don’t have access to any education system.
The « Huichols » are an indigenous community situated in the Sierra Madre occidental , where the ancestral art of « Huichol » survives. 
Huichol handcraft is truly symbolic for Mexican culture, well known for the colorful universe that characterizes the handcrafted pieces made of wool yarn or colorful pearls, that carry a spiritual meaning inspired by the divine visions and myths of this civilisation.

My role
The exhibition that traveled around different European museums had a fictive stop at the cantonal museum of arts (MCBA) in Lausanne, Switzerland. For this event my objective was to create the promotional campaign using different medias. My aim for this campaign was to encourage people to visit the exhibition offering them a unique experience. 

I had 14 days to create this project from scratch, which meant 80 hours to conceptualize, research, organize, and produce the content, and 40 hours to develop the documentation where I explain my research, every step of my journey and the final results and thoughts on my work.

I began by creating a communication strategy for the promotional campaign (focusing only on the exhibition's stop in Switzerland). I then worked on developing a visual identity that represented the « Huichol » culture and many illustrations. Following by setting up the social media accounts and producing content to post on this platforms. At the same time I designed the exhibition’s website prototype which had to be fully functional in desktop and mobile version, and worked on the storyboard, production and editing of the « teasing » video that presented the exhibition. I finally worked on the exhibition's poster, and a press add to captivate an audience that isn't active on digital platforms. 

Every visual element (images, videos, illustrations)  were created by me :).
